The people of Ikwo are generally farmers. Rice, yams and cassava are the most popular crops developed this spot. Ikwo is regarded as the biggest producer of Abakaliki rice in addition to a best producer of palm wine.

For your acquiring nation, industrial rocks is often explained to become extremely essential. Limestone and marble are one of many principal raw resources for industrial rocks such as cement manufacture. In Nigeria, Limestone occurs from the sedimentary atmosphere of Benue Trough, Sokoto, Dahomey and Borno (Chad) basins. This Limestone forming environments (shallow coastal maritime circumstances) appears to obtain re-transpired a number of periods while in the geological history from the basins. The deposits with the Benue trough appear to consist of by far the most economically viable mineral assets including limestone in Nigeria. Nearly all the limestone deposits in the trough are employed for industrial purposes which include cement.
